2005 Ford Explorer vs. 1997 Peugeot 605
To start off, 2005 Ford Explorer is newer by 8 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1997 Peugeot 605.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1997 Peugeot 605 would be higher. At 4,015 cc (6 cylinders), 2005 Ford Explorer is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2005 Ford Explorer (210 HP @ 6000 RPM) has 74 more horse power than 1997 Peugeot 605. (136 HP @ 5500 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 2005 Ford Explorer should accelerate faster than 1997 Peugeot 605.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1997 Peugeot 605 weights approximately 142 kg more than 2005 Ford Explorer.
Because 2005 Ford Explorer is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 1997 Peugeot 605.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2005 Ford Explorer will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2005 Ford Explorer (344 Nm) has 164 more torque (in Nm) than 1997 Peugeot 605. (180 Nm). This means 2005 Ford Explorer will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1997 Peugeot 605.
